Welcome to "HVAC Systems for Manufacturing Plants: Design, Implementation, and Optimization." This book is a comprehensive guide tailored specifically for professionals involved in the design, installation, operation, and maintenance of HVAC systems within manufacturing environments. Manufacturing plants are dynamic and complex environments with unique requirements for temperature, humidity, air quality, and ventilation. The efficient operation of HVAC systems is crucial not only for the comfort and safety of personnel but also for the integrity of production processes and the quality of manufactured products. This book aims to provide a deep understanding of HVAC systems as they relate to manufacturing plants, offering practical insights, best practices, and real-world solutions. Whether you're an engineer, technician, facility manager, or anyone involved in the management of manufacturing facilities, this book will serve as a valuable resource to help you navigate the challenges and complexities of HVAC systems. We have structured this book to cover every aspect of HVAC systems in manufacturing plants comprehensively. From fundamental principles to advanced design considerations, installation, operation, maintenance, and energy efficiency, each chapter is meticulously crafted to provide actionable information and guidance. Building owners and managers expect fully automated and energy efficient operations, on line diagnostic of systems parameters to prevent failures, and on line diagnostic of problems prior to exposing occupants to deteriorating environmental conditions. A simple HVAC control is no longer acceptable by current standards. Controls and Automation for Facilities Managers examines principles and applications of HVAC engineering, outlining information for design, development of operations, logic, systems diagnostics, and building of environmental conditions with reliability and minimum operating cost. The book moves from the principles of mechanical engineering (related to HVAC systems) through DDC applications engineering, thereby summarizing complex topics of electrical engineering for mechanical engineers. Individual chapters: Provide essential information on related mechanical (HVAC) engineering, controls strategies, and examples of basic algorithms for on line diagnostics Guide (DDC) application engineers to a more thorough understanding of mechanical engineering disciplines (i.e., the psychrometric chart) as well as guide mechanical engineers to a more thorough understanding of DDC applications engineering (i.e., direct digital controllers and systems) Outline information on current topics Discussions also include: Indoor air quality - presenting material for facilities engineers as well as controls and consulting engineers Utilities metering - describing the distribution of real time data over a network, including consumption, alarms, diagnostics, trends, and reports On line problem diagnostics - outlining HVAC and environmental problems Controls and Automation for Facilities Managers serves as an exceptional guide for facilities managers and engineers, architects and consulting engineers, vendors and contractors, and other professionals in the design, application, and implementation of controls and automation systems for industrial, educational, institutional, and governmental facilities. This reference will enhance design, systems implementation, systems operation, and maintenance, effecting the ultimate goal of its readers - implementation of fully automated environmental control systems, trouble-free operation, and optimization of operating and maintenance cost.

Welcome to "HVAC Systems for Laboratory Facilities: Design, Operation, and Optimization." Laboratories play a crucial role in scientific research, testing, and experimentation across various fields, including chemistry, biology, nanotechnology, and beyond. Ensuring optimal environmental conditions within these facilities is paramount to maintaining the integrity of experiments, the safety of researchers, and the reliability of results. This book delves into the intricate world of HVAC systems specifically tailored for laboratory environments. It serves as a comprehensive guide for engineers, facility managers, researchers, and anyone involved in the design, operation, or maintenance of laboratory HVAC systems. In this preface, I'd like to outline the purpose, structure, and intended audience of this book. Purpose: Laboratory HVAC systems present unique challenges due to the need for precise control of temperature, humidity, airflow, and air quality, often in the presence of hazardous materials or sensitive equipment. This book aims to provide a thorough understanding of the principles, technologies, and best practices involved in designing, operating, and optimizing HVAC systems for laboratories. By offering practical insights, case studies, and expert guidance, it seeks to empower readers to create and maintain HVAC solutions that meet the rigorous demands of laboratory environments. Structure: The book is organized into ten main chapters, each addressing different aspects of laboratory HVAC systems. We begin with foundational concepts, including the fundamentals of HVAC and the specific requirements of laboratory environments. Subsequent chapters explore design considerations, component technologies, specialized systems for various types of laboratories, operation and maintenance strategies, energy efficiency principles, and future trends in HVAC innovation. Case studies and real-world examples are provided throughout to illustrate key concepts and best practices. Now updated - the authoritative reference on one of the most exciting and challenging areas of the modern chemical industry This highly readable and informative reference continues to take a comprehensive, in-depth view of the products, markets, and technology of the fine chemicals industry and business. Dr. Peter Pollak, one of the foremost authorities in the field, provides an insider's unique perspective on fine chemicals from both a technological and a commercial viewpoint, covering all recent developments. He provides ample facts and figures including sixty-three tables, thirty figures, and nineteen photo inserts - making this a well-illustrated and documented text. This reference is divided into three parts: Part One: The Industry discusses the types of fine chemical companies, the range of products and services, the role of research and development, the underlying technologies, and the challenges facing management Part Two: The Business explores the key markets for fine chemicals - such as the pharmaceutical, agrochemical, and animal health industries - and the relevant marketing strategies, as well as the ins and outs of pricing, distribution channels, intellectual property rights, account management, and promotion Part Three: Outlook examines trends such as globalization and outsourcing, forecasts future growth and development by industry segment, and discusses prerequisites for success in the field This new edition features both updated and new information on the offer/demand balance for fine chemicals and the escalating impact of emerging companies in Asia, particularly from China and India. It describes the inversion of the mergers and acquisitions scenario from a seller's to a buyer's market, the broadening of the fine chemical business model, and the expanding role of biotechnology, as well as the impact of increased outsourcing of chemical manufacturing and the growing consumption of pharmaceuticals and agrochemicals by the life science industry. Also included are numerous molecular structures, engineering diagrams, and tables to facilitate understanding. For a thorough understanding of the technology, the business, and the future of the fine chemicals industry, this book's insight is unprecedented. It is ideally suited for those in the industry - including employees, suppliers, customers, investors, and consulting companies - as well as academic and other research organizations, students and educators, public officials, media representatives, and anyone else who wants to understand the intricacies of the industry. Fine Chemicals has been recognized as Outstanding Academic Title 2012 (Choice, v.50, no. 05, January 2013).

This 4-volume set, IFIP AICT 689-692, constitutes the refereed proceedings of the International IFIP WG 5.7 Conference on Advances in Production Management Systems, APMS 2023, held in Trondheim, Norway, during September 17–21, 2023. The 213 full papers presented in these volumes were carefully reviewed and selected from a total of 224 submissions. They were organized in topical sections as follows: Part I : Lean Management in the Industry 4.0 Era; Crossroads and Paradoxes in the Digital Lean Manufacturing World; Digital Transformation Approaches in Production Management; Managing Digitalization of Production Systems; Workforce Evolutionary Pathways in Smart Manufacturing Systems; Next Generation Human-Centered Manufacturing and Logistics Systems for the Operator 5.0; and SME 5.0: Exploring Pathways to the Next Level of Intelligent, Sustainable, and Human-Centered SMEs. Part II : Digitally Enabled and Sustainable Service and Operations Management in PSS Lifecycle; Exploring Digital Servitization in Manufacturing; Everything-as-a-Service (XaaS) Business Models in the Manufacturing Industry; Digital Twin Concepts in Production and Services; Experiential Learning in Engineering Education; Lean in Healthcare; Additive Manufacturing in Operations and Supply Chain Management; and Applications of Artificial Intelligence in Manufacturing. Part III : Towards Next-Generation Production and SCM in Yard and Construction Industries; Transforming Engineer-to-Order Projects, Supply Chains and Ecosystems; Modelling Supply Chain and Production Systems; Advances in Dynamic Scheduling Technologies for Smart Manufacturing; and Smart Production Planning and Control. Part IV : Circular Manufacturing and Industrial Eco-Efficiency; Smart Manufacturing to Support Circular Economy; Product Information Management and Extended Producer Responsibility; Product and Asset Life Cycle Management for Sustainable and Resilient Manufacturing Systems; Sustainable Mass Customization in the Era of Industry 5.0; Food and Bio-Manufacturing; Battery Production Development and Management; Operations and SCM in Energy-Intensive Production for a Sustainable Future; and Resilience Management in Supply Chains.
